Juiz de Fora begins taxi permit renewal process
The City Hall of Juiz de Fora has begun the renewal process for taxi permits linked to Public Tender No. 005/2009. This Monday marks the start of a phase where approximately 40 permit holders can renew their authorizations this year. By 2028, the city plans to have renewed a total of 102 permits.
Currently, the municipality operates a fleet of 626 taxis, including vehicles driven by permit holders and assistants. Those who meet all requirements can secure an extension for an additional 16 years. To maintain service, permit holders must adhere to annual inspections and periodic vehicle renewals.
Interested parties must submit documentation to the Urban Mobility Secretariat (SMU) via the ‘Prefeitura Ágil’ online platform. Required documents include valid vehicle inspections, identification, driver's licenses (CNH and Taxi Driver's Card), proof of residence, negative certificates, vehicle documentation, and proof of mandatory insurance. In-person assistance is also available at the SMU taxi sector located at the Miguel Mansur Bus Terminal.
